# SemiOS Packages
This is the SemiOS source package collection.
## Usage
To build a package for your native target, run:
```shell
./x build <package name>
```
To cross-build a package for another target, run:
```shell
./x --target <target triple> build <package name>
```
After a package is successfully built, you can find the build artifacts
at `./packages/<package name>/target/*.pkg`.
To clean building files for a package, run:
```shell
./x clean <package name> # Clean a package
./x clean --all # Clean all packages
```
## Targets
This repository is for SemiOS targets only. Other targets are not guaranteed to work.
Currently, we support:
- aarch64-semios-linux
- riscv64-semios-linux
- x86_64-semios-linux
## Atom Builds
*Atom Build* is a technology to make reproducible building environments. To build a
package in its atom environment, run:
```shell
./x --atombuild build <package name>
```
You can use the `--atombuild` flag with other flags described above.
